Professor Huang Qi is appointed as the editor-in-chief of the SFP's journal Chinese Smart Grid Research (2708-6852). Huang Qi is a member of the Standing Committee of the Party Committee and vice president of Chengdu University of Technology. The main research directions are power system wide-area measurement and control, large power grid analysis and control, smart energy information support technology, smart grid measurement and testing, etc. He has undertaken more than 20 national and provincial-level projects such as the National Key R&D Program and the National Natural Science Foundation of China, and won 1 first prize of the Chinese Society of Instrumentation, 1 second prize of the Sichuan Science and Technology Progress Award, and 1 second prize of outstanding scientific and technological achievements of the Ministry of Education. He has published more than 200 academic papers, including more than 100 SCI papers and 2 Wiley-IEEE monographs. He has applied for more than 100 patents, and has been authorized more than 50 national invention patents and 1 US patent. He is the IET Fellow, and senior member of IEEE, who was selected into the New Century Excellent Talents Support Program of the Ministry of Education, academic and technical leader of Sichuan Province, and head of the Sichuan Youth Science and Technology Innovation Team. He was also the member of the Ministry of Science and Technology's 13th Five-Year Plan for Energy Science and Technology Innovation Planning Expert Group, Leader of Sichuan Province's 14th Five-Year Plan for Energy and Chemical Industry, Convenor of Sichuan Province's 13th Five-Year Plan for New Energy, Sichuan Province's "5+1" Modern Industrial System Leader of the "Clean Energy" expert group in China. He was served as the chairman of many high-level international conferences such as 2019 IEEE PES Innovative Smart Grid Technology.
